Earlier this week I was at a workshop where Microsoft Consulting Services described their potential to engage with clients/partners on five levels, using a sporting analogy
- Owner: full responsibility from design to implementation and go live.
- Manager: lead in design and control – architect designs and have user experience lead, lead developer, lead test.
- Player: Provide consultants for key point activities.
- Coach: Work alongside individuals with a particular focus on skills transfer and mentoring.
- Commentator: Review designs, plans, code, scripts.
Someone suggested it’s actually a football analogy and doesn’t work for their sport (Rugby Union) but I disagree. Regardless, the real point is that the relationship can work at one of a number of levels. Would be interesting to hear what people who’ve engaged with MCS feel about this though…
